Stock Tire Size
The stock tire size for the 1991 Lexus LS400 is 215/60R16 . This specification is important because it affects everything from handling to fuel efficiency. Here’s a breakdown of what those numbers mean:
- 215: This is the width of the tire in millimeters. A wider tire can provide better traction but may affect fuel efficiency.
- 60: This number is the aspect ratio, which represents the height of the tire’s sidewall as a percentage of the width. In this case, the sidewall height is 60% of 215 mm.
- R: This indicates that the tire is of radial construction, which is the standard for most modern tires.
- 16: This is the diameter of the wheel in inches that the tire is designed to fit.

Alternative Tire Sizes
While the stock size is 215/60R16, some owners opt for alternative sizes for various reasons, including performance enhancements or aesthetic preferences. Here are a couple of alternatives:
- 225/55R16: This size offers a slightly wider tire, which can improve grip but may affect ride comfort.
- 205/65R16: A narrower option that can enhance fuel efficiency but may compromise handling.
Why Tire Size Matters
Choosing the right tire size is not just about looks; it’s about performance and safety. A tire that’s too wide or too narrow can lead to issues like uneven wear, poor handling, and even compromised safety. Here are some key points to consider:
- Handling: The right tire size ensures optimal contact with the road, providing better steering response and stability.
- Fuel Efficiency: Wider tires can increase rolling resistance, which may affect your fuel economy.
- Ride Comfort: The aspect ratio impacts how much sidewall flex the tire has, influencing ride quality.
